in league (Meaning)

Wordnet

in league (s)

(usually followed by `with') united in effort as if in a league

in league Sentence Examples

  1. The renowned detective was in league with a notorious criminal syndicate.
  2. The two countries were in league to oppose a mutual enemy.
  3. The politician's shady dealings put him in league with questionable characters.
  4. The student was suspected to be in league with cheaters during the exam.
  5. The secret society operated in league with powerful individuals.
  6. The terrorist group was in league with rogue states.
  7. The business partners were in league to defraud investors.
  8. The scientist was in league with a controversial research group.
  9. The charity was in league with corrupt officials.
  10. The opposing armies were in league to maintain the stalemate.
